Output 1ac8036ecdacf241b82468e0ecf64245c1d57ca3978ce9fad78b0ef5ea24f3f6:0

value
500739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f304ac2e2019748901564fc91792b5fbee51f6fc OP_EQUAL
address
3PqyipDxbeQ84fgYjkUh37VCMM5Cpy82r8
transaction
1ac8036ecdacf241b82468e0ecf64245c1d57ca3978ce9fad78b0ef5ea24f3f6
confirmations
399000
spent
true